Ali Hubert, a senior at Sam Barlow High School in Gresham, Ore., has signed a letter-of-intent to play for the Lewis-Clark State College women’s volleyball team.
Hubert is a 5-foot-11 setter who earned first-team all-league honors this past season under head coach LaToya Harris. Her team finished second in the league and ninth at state. Hubert was also a three-year letter-winner in soccer.
The Warriors went 31-3 and marched to their fourth consecutive Frontier Conference regular-season title in 2010 and also claimed their fourth straight conference tournament title. LCSC finished fifth overall at nationals which was its best finish since they claimed third in 1998.
The team lost four seniors including starting setter Kim Fong. Hubert is now one of three setters on the roster.
Hubert; who lists her hobbies as spending time with friends and family, watching movies, and shopping; is the daughter of Jason and Renee Hubert and has twin brothers, Eli and Ian. She plans to study Nursing at LCSC.
